Industry Applications

Laser texturing technology uses high-energy, high repetition rate pulsed laser beams that are focused and negatively defocused onto the surface of the rolling mill for preheating and strengthening. At the focused point, a small molten pool is formed on the surface of the rolling mill, and an auxiliary gas with a set pressure and flow rate is applied to the small molten pool by a side blowing device, so that the molten material in the molten pool accumulates as much as possible to the edge of the molten pool to form a circular arc convex platform (peak number) according to specified requirements.

The small pits on the surface of the laser roughened steel plate are not connected, which is beneficial for storing oil and capturing metal debris during later stamping and forming. The oil storage performance is good, preventing stamping scratches and ensuring the deep drawing of the steel plate. And make the surface of the stamped parts smooth, while reducing the use of stamping oil.

The laser roughening morphology of the roller surface is uniform and controllable, with a smooth surface accounting for 60% of the entire roughened surface, resulting in a high flatness of the rolled steel plate surface and improving the smoothness and clarity of the steel strip surface after painting. Increased product competitiveness for users, capable of producing Laser Mirror Steel.

The laser texturing machine can be used with a single fiber head or multiple fiber heads to output light. The energy distribution of the laser spot is uniform, and it has good spot characteristics required for texturing. It can adapt to various complex texturing and device texturing, and can be organically combined with a robotic arm for more flexible and convenient texturing. Laser texturing machine is widely used in industries such as aviation, aerospace, ships, weapons, electronic components, sensors, precision machinery, etc. due to its suitability for surface texturing of stainless steel, titanium alloy, aluminum alloy and other materials.
